# Service Accounts: String Extraction

The `extract-i18n` script pulls translatable strings from all Bramblewick repos and pushes them to the Glossa service. It runs under the `i18n-extractor` service account. Do not run it under your personal account; Glossa rate-limits individual users aggressively. The account has write access to the staging catalog only. Set the token in your shell before invoking the script. The current staging token is below.

API key for kahap-kafog: zpat15_6qzxZ7YR8aDwjmp

Changelog 2024-w18: Profilehaven user-profile store is now sharded by default. Hash sharding replaces the single-node default; four shards out of the box. Rebalance runs nightly. Read replicas unchanged. Anyone still pinning the legacy single-shard mode must migrate by end of month. Rollback path exists but is slow. New default configuration values for the shard router follow below.

service settings:
ralael:
  pin: 7453
  tenant: zorath
  seal: seal_087806e4
  metrics_host: metrics.ralael.paliqworks.example
  standby_team: fraath
  escalation: praok-istiel
  nonce: 10e083

Subject: Off-Site Backup Tape Transfer — Thursday Run

To the dispatch desk,

Please arrange for the Thursday driver to collect the sealed tape case from the Velmora Systems server room at our Ashgrove Lane office. The case holds this week's full backup set and must travel in the cab, not the cargo area, and remain in the driver's sight at all times. Note the seal number on the manifest before departure and again on arrival at the Northfell vault. Release the case only after the vault clerk gives the agreed pass-phrase.

dispatch memo: the sorius tamius courier leaves the praeth ledger at gate 4873 under passcode 928014